Al Jazeera: Why are Tanzania’s Maasai being forced off their ancestral land?

Posted on 8 March 202214 July 2022

By Chris Lang Maasai Indigenous people living in Loliondo Division of Ngorongoro District in Tanzania continue to be threatened with evictions. Since 1992, the government has issued permits on an area of 4,000 square kilometres of land to a hunting tourism company called Otterlo Business Corporation. The company is owned by Dubai Royals.

A new threat to the Maasai in Ngorongoro District of Tanzania

Posted on 11 October 20194 May 2021

By Chris Lang Over the past decade, Indigenous Maasai communities living in Ngorongoro District in Tanzania have faced a series of violent evictions. The government recently announced that more evictions are planned, under a proposal to divide the Ngorongoro Conservation Area into four zones.
